Hi Rosiebud,
I suppose the thicker the interlining the better, have you thought of using 410g bump? It gives a lovely plump finish to your curtains and keeps out the chills. I have it on expert authority (Penny is sitting at my left shoulder....) that ONE PASS lining has thermal properties.
